It started with a climb, 2x4 steps nailed into a white oak on the family farm in Kentucky. At just four years old, Jed sat bundled in blankets beside his father, watching the woods in silence as the November rut unfolded around them. He didn’t carry a rifle that day. “My Dad was there with me, wrapping me in thick blankets to keep the chilly November nip at bay,” he remembers. “He was hoping to catch a big buck cruising.”
That old stand is gone now, long reclaimed by nature, but the oak still stands—and so does the memory. “I do know for certain my young life changed forever that frosty day,” Jed says. “I have hunted every year since.”
